How Deposit-Linked Free Spin Bundles Actually Work
A deposit-linked free spin bundle is a straightforward exchange: you place a qualifying deposit — here, £5 — and the casino credits a set number of free spins to your account. The spins are typically applied to a specific slot chosen by the operator. The key distinction with the featured offer type is the absence of wagering requirements on the spin winnings. Every penny you win from those 100 spins is yours to withdraw, with no playthrough hurdle.
The crediting schedule varies between operators. Some credit the full 100 spins immediately. Others drip-feed them over several days — 20 spins per day for five days, for example. Always check the terms to understand the schedule. Eligible games usually include popular slots with medium to high volatility, such as Book of Dead, Starburst, or Reactoonz. The spins value is another critical factor. Most offers set this at 10p per spin, giving you £10 of total spin value from a £5 deposit. Some premium deals offer 20p or even 25p spins, which dramatically increases the potential return.

Real Value Calculation: Spins Value vs Deposit
Understanding the real value of a no-wagering free spin bundle requires simple arithmetic. Let us break it down with exact figures.
Example calculation:
Qualifying deposit: £5
Free spins: 100
Spin value: 10p (typical)
Total spin value: 100 × £0.10 = £10
Your cost: £5
Net value of spins: £10 – £5 = £5 (before any wins)
If the spin value is 20p, the total spin value rises to £20. Your cost remains £5, giving you £15 of net spin value. The no-wagering element means that if you hit a win of, say, £50 from those spins, that entire £50 is withdrawable without any further playthrough.
Compare this with a standard deposit bonus where a £10 deposit might give you £10 bonus money with a 35x wagering requirement. To release that £10 bonus, you would need to wager £350. With the deposit 5 get 100 free rounds no wagering offer, there is zero turnover to meet. The efficiency is night and day.

Wagering and Game Weighting on Spin Winnings
This is where the featured offer separates itself from the crowd. The phrase “no wagering” means exactly what it says: the winnings generated from your 100 free spins are not subject to any playthrough requirement. You can withdraw them immediately, subject only to standard identity verification and any minimum withdrawal limits set by the casino.
Contrast this with a typical wagered free spin offer. A common structure might be: 100 free spins with a 35x wagering requirement on winnings. If you win £20 from those spins, you would need to wager £700 (£20 × 35) before you could withdraw a penny. That is a significant barrier, especially on high-volatility slots where bankroll management becomes critical.
Game weighting also disappears as a concern with wagering-free spins. In wagered offers, slots usually contribute 100% toward playthrough, while table games and live casino products contribute far less — sometimes as little as 10% or 0%. With no wagering, you can play any eligible game without worrying about contribution percentages. Your winnings are yours, pure and simple.
It is worth noting that wagering requirements are set by individual operators and commonly range from about 20x to 65x. They are commercial terms, not law. The absence of wagering on the featured offer is a promotional choice by the operator, designed to attract savvy players who understand the mathematics behind bonus value.
Few High-Value Spins vs Many Low-Value Spins: Which Is Better?
When evaluating free spin offers, the tension is always between quantity and quality. A no-wagering deal with 100 spins at 10p per spin gives you £10 of total spin value. An alternative offer might give you 20 free spins at 50p per spin — again £10 of total spin value. Which one should you choose?
The answer depends on your playing style and risk tolerance. Many low-value spins (100 at 10p) give you more individual chances to trigger a win. This smooths out variance and increases your playtime. On volatile slots, more spins mean more opportunities to hit a bonus round or a big symbol combination. The downside is that each individual win is capped at a lower maximum — you cannot win a massive single-spin payout on a 10p stake.
Few high-value spins (20 at 50p) offer the opposite profile. You have fewer chances to win, but each win can be substantially larger. A single bonus round on a high-volatility slot at 50p per spin could return hundreds of pounds. The trade-off is higher variance: you might spin through all 20 rounds without a meaningful win.
For most UK players, the deposit 5 get 100 free spins no wagering offer at 10p strikes an excellent balance. It provides enough volume to absorb variance while maintaining the freedom of zero wagering. If you prefer chasing bigger payouts, look for a deal with higher spin values — even if the spin count is lower. Always check the maximum win cap, as some offers limit how much you can withdraw from free spin winnings.

What happens if I do not use all the free spins within the time limit?
Unused free spins typically expire after a set period, usually 24 to 72 hours from the time they are credited. If you do not log in and use them within that window, they are forfeited. Set a reminder or use them as soon as they land in your account to avoid losing them.

Why are e-wallet deposits often excluded from free spin promotions?
Operators exclude e-wallets because they are associated with bonus abuse and faster money movement. Debit cards provide a more stable payment flow and are harder to use for multiple account creation. This exclusion is standard across the industry and applies to most deposit-linked bonuses, not just free spins.
